KO vs PCCOF: Which Is the Better Dividend Stock?

As of July 2026, KO (The Coca-Cola Company) screens as the stronger dividend stock, winning 5 of 8 head-to-head metrics. KO offers the higher yield at 2.60%, KO has the higher dividend-safety score, and PCCOF trades at the larger discount to fair value (-10%).
